Viña Tinajas 2024 Viejo Feo Reserva Cabernet Sauvignon

Deep ruby-red colour frames ripe fruit and a firm structure. Made entirely from Cabernet Sauvignon in Chile's Maule Valley, the wine is dry and reaches 13.5 percent alcohol. Fermentation takes place in stainless steel, and maturation lasts four to six months in oak. The profile balances fruit with wood while retaining mature, soft and rounded tannins.

Viejo Feo 2023 Reserva Carménère

Deep violet colour shows blue reflections. Blackberry, chocolate, coffee, black pepper and lavender accompany soft fruit and a smooth, medium-bodied palate. Made entirely from Carménère in Chile's Maule Valley, the wine spends six months in oak, with half of it in French oak. Alcohol is 13.5 percent, and the bottle is closed with a cork.
